(a) A block of wood in the shape of a cube, 5.0 cm on a side, is floating in water with its top face parallel to the surface of the water. With a ruler, you measure that the top of the block sticks out of the water by 1.5 cm. What is the density of that piece of wood?

(b) A block of aluminum weighs 2.00 N when hung from a spring scale in air. The block is then dipped into a beaker of oil so that the block is fully submerged, and the spring scale now reads 1.41 N. What is the density of the oil?
